xenbus_client: Extend interface to support multi-page ring

Originally Xen PV drivers only use single-page ring to pass along
information. This might limit the throughput between frontend and
backend.

The patch extends Xenbus driver to support multi-page ring, which in
general should improve throughput if ring is the bottleneck. Changes to
various frontend / backend to adapt to the new interface are also
included.

Affected Xen drivers:
* blkfront/back
* netfront/back
* pcifront/back
* scsifront/back
* vtpmfront

The interface is documented, as before, in xenbus_client.c.
